SUMMARY:"St. Sebastian" Climate Justice Art Exhibit
DESCRIPTION:Throughout October\, First Church is grateful to display Arlington-based artist Joseph Gregory Rossano’s sculpture “St. Sebastian”. His sculpture is part of his exhibit\, “Portraits of the Divine”\, which depicts a menagerie of endangered and extinct animals as encounters with the divine. Rossano’s St. Sebastian will be on loan through November\, courtesy of the artist and Traver Gallery. \n\nThe St. Sebastian sculpture exhibit is free and open to the public for viewing on Sundays in October after worship until 3pm. (And after the Hispanic Heritage Month Recital on Oct 13th).\nThe artist will speak about his “Portraits of the Divine” exhibit at our October 13th Blessing of the Animals service. SUMMARY:SeaTac Clergy Day Apart: A Day of Play
DESCRIPTION:Clergy of the SeaTac District are invited to a day away from your usual ministry setting in the form of a a play date with colleagues! Several of your peers have planned a day of renewal that differs from clergy gatherings you may be used to: \n\nThere will not be any formally offered education\, formation\, or learning\, only a brief grounding prayer and space. After that\, you are welcome to invite conversations on topics of your choosing\, and you are also welcome to put in earphones and be an introvert if that is what play looks like for you.\nWe will not be meeting in a church. This is to help us all fully participate and receive in a less work-related environment\, where we will likely avoid going into a professional autopilot. It’s a space for open-mindedness and relaxation.\nThis play is designed to be opt-in/opt-out friendly. Following your renewal needs\, you can participate or not.\n\nYour $10 registration will include communal lunch in a food court with a variety of options and a free-style painting project. SUMMARY:PNW Leadership Summit & Immersive Learning Opportunity
DESCRIPTION:The 2024 PNW Conference Leadership Summit will occur on October 24-26\, 2024\, at Wesley United Methodist Church in Yakima\, Washington. The event will inform and equip lay and clergy members of conference boards and agencies as they begin or continue to serve in positions during the new quadrennium. \nClick here to register. \nThe event will begin at noon on Thursday\, October 24. In cooperation with the Board of Ordained Ministry\, the first day of programming will offer an immersive learning opportunity led by Corey Greaves\, president and founder of Mending Wings. Presentations will help participants better understand the history and harm caused by the Westward expansion of European settlers\, the role of Methodists\, and efforts to preserve and celebrate Indigenous culture on the Yakama Reservation today. \nThis immersive learning opportunity is open to pastoral leaders beyond those participating in the Leadership Summit. It meets the quadrennial cultural competency for the quadrennium ending December 31\, 2024. Other opportunities to meet this criteria are on the conference calendar\, with more details coming soon. \nThe second day of programming (beginning at noon on Friday\, October 25) will include worship\, a keynote by Bishop Cedrick Bridgeforth\, and informational resourcing from other conference staff and leaders to equip boards and agencies with their work. The event will conclude around Noon on Saturday\, October 26.
